I’m already hosting pihole, but i know there’s so much great stuff out there! I want to find some useful things that I can get my hands on. Thanks!
Edit: Thanks all! I’ve got a lil homelab setup going now with Pihole, Jellyfin, Paperless ngx, Yacht and YT-DL. Going to be looking into it more tomorrow, this is so much fun!
As far as changed your life, there are not too many that i really love, that made a massive difference to how i do things. But there is one:
Paperless_ngx
ALL of my paper work, receipts, transcripts, tax, shares, council rates. Everything goes in there. We no longer have paper lieing everywhere (well, my wife is another matter, still keeps grocery shopping reciepts…). when i get soimething in the mail, i used the paperless app to “scan” it, upload it, then bin the paper.
An actual life change that i didn’t know i needed.
Is it possible for the scans to be stored as files that are readable should paperless crash and I’m not around to get it up and running, or are files stored as weird non-standard file formats?
edit: looks like scans are saved as pdf’s. Thanks for the insight!
It creates searchable PDFs, so no weird format locked to paperless-ngx
Thanks for the insight!
The files are stored in a directory and you can define the default path with an environment variable ( file-name-handling ). If you need a more fine graint solution you can also use storage paths and select it on file level ( storage-paths ). I’m using syncthing to sync the folder structure to my other devices.
Oh nice, thanks!
Why is this better for you than using a folder structure with a decent naming convention? I’ve tried to get started a couple times, but I just haven’t managed to get what’s better about it. I know i’m missing something, and I feel like if I knew what it is i’d be more likely to out in the work to transition.
well, there are a few things:
- using the app to take photos (in a scan sort of mode, where it trims it to be at right angles), really quick and easy, no matter where i am.
- remote access - i can view all of my documents where ever i am.
- easy & sophisticated search. I have my documents assigned to people (me, wife, child, etc). I also assigned them to things like payslips, tax, shares, legal documents, education docs, receipts, etc. it also helps to automatically tag them to some degree of accuracy
- Automatic dating, it is quite good at picking out the date of the document, as seperate to the upload date. and it is easily updatable if it is wrong
- OCR - the documents content is searchable!
- Ease of tax time. I have some financial year views that make it really easy for me to do my tax (Australia), and i dont need to go hunting for paper that has faded in the heat and is no longer legible.
- folders - the documents are placed in a folder structure of your choosing. if you change the details in the document meta-data, it will move it to the correct place.
so, whilst a folder structure would work. this is SOOO much easier, and provides much more functionality as it is not just storage. it also has WAF!
Commenting here to save this and also to create engagement.
I also am creating engagement.
i thoguht you may be a bot as there are 20-odd replies the same, but my guess is you are using an app which is a bit dicky.
can you delete all the repeats?
Tried, app wasn’t letting me delete either… Funny that it was on this specific post.
I also am creating engagement.
Man that was some solid engagement!
did you know that you can save a post, by clicking the star?
also, appreciate the engagement :D
How is your work flow from scanning to paperless? Does it support some kind of upload folder?
Yeah paperless supports an upload folder. My scanner has an ability to scan to a network drive, so I scan things onto a shared drive on my homelab box, paperless consumes the scanned PDF and places it into the paperless “inbox”.
i dont have a scanner, but do use the email function to get my work payslips.
Honestly Plex/Emby/Jellyfin whichever you prefer is a gamechanger because if you have a large library of content then it just cuts the cord from the subscription services.
I’ve always been happy to pay for them until I went on holiday last January and realised that none of my services were working due to going to a country that was out of the way and the only way to access them was to use a VPN.
So having my own Netflix is a great thing.
Tailscale while doing the above is also really cool
Yep. 100% agree. I have a 175TB server. Sure it was expensive to set up initially, but I have all shows and movies I want, always. From all the different services I would have to subscribe to, I imagine I have recovered my initial outlay and I never have to worry about media being removed from the service or it going out of business.
I have things that aren’t even available if I wanted to subscribe. Best thing you can do for yourself.
No commercials, always high quality. Available anywhere, at any time.
I really hope you have that backed up
He/she probably has all his/her movies backed up in the internet ;)
It just takes a really long time to restore from those backups. And weirdly, they’re scattered all over the place…
Depends on your source and connection but I managed to recover 8tb of movies in a couple weeks.
Probably an ignorant question but the content you use is pirated right? Should I wonder about legal issues since I would keep it at home and connected to Internet? Protected of course I just don’t see too deep into the issue
If you don’t explicitly set a DNS to allow access from outside the local network, all your stuff is private and confined within your local network. As it is with all, let’s say, wifi stuff that goes on in your home.
Edit. What @notorious said
Home Assistant. It’s a rabbit hole, but it’s great. I’ve got motion enabled lights, thermostats for “dumb” heaters, and I track device usage (tablet, xbox) of my kids.
And it’s so nice having zero dependence on the cloud. If the internet drops out, everything still works, including the mobile app.
Not necessarily, I have devices that are cloud dependent. Locally in NZ there aren’t a lot of options, all smart plugs are cloud dependent. Also things like weather integrations will stop working.
It’s up to you to make it cloudless, but Home Assistant is the only solution I know of out there that even allows this possibility. I refuse to use anything in my home that requires a third party app or cloud connection (aside from initial pairing so I can flash it with ESPHome or some other local-only firmware). Admittedly it complicates things, but the payoff is so worth it.
I use Home Assistant as well, but Apple HomeKit (and the new Matter protocol) can also be cloudless I think.
Yup, HomeKit can 100% work without internet. It’s a requirement of being HomeKit certified. I block internet access to all my HomeKit devices and they work just fine.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Swede here. You need Ikea.
Vaultwarden is pretty game changing. No more reusing passwords and they aren’t in the cloud.
This is a rare one for which i wouldnt bother self hosting; i trust the centralized server provider, i can take an offline backup of my passwords and it only costs $10. And im the sort to run my own email server because i don’t trust the cloud providers.
I second your opinion about not selfhosting Bitwarden. About email, have a look at Proton mail. All the emails are encrypted in the server and are decripted client side with your password only when you open them.
Hosting a wedding has a pretty good chance to be life changing
I did this and it led to hosting a baby within my wife. Was pretty steep learning curve and now have zero downtime.
@jaackf
SyncThing. It’s the best sort of selfhosted program. You set it up once and then never think about it because it just keeps quietly doing what you wanted.Wikis can be great if you’ve got a few folks that need to coordinate information.
An RSS reader/aggregator.
Hi there! The links in your response are not clickable for Lemmy users, here are the clickable versions: !selfhosted@lemmy.world
For me it’s 100% Nextcloud. It was a pain to get working at first (and I’m dreading the day it breaks, if that happens). But it is so much more than just a self-hosted Dropbox solution:
- Maps
- Calendar
- Markdown editor (I’m using this to try and replace Google Drive for collaborative document editing with my friends; most of what we need can be achieved with Markdown formatting)
- I haven’t tried it but there is a Talk plugin that allows for video conferencing in browser;
- a bunch of other stuff I’ve never played with like mind maps, PDF conversion, music player, etc.
My experience has been that Nextcloud can do 1000 different things, and it sucks at all of them.
That’s a little harsh but I definitely agree it doesn’t tend to offer a better or equal alternative to any free options available. You’re giving up a certain level of ease of use.
I tried setting up nextcloud. Just ended up creating a samba share instead.
Yes, Nextcloud. It’s not perfect, but it has made my life easier for the last few years
FreshRSS, news and websites fetched your way. You can even create feeds for websites that don’t provide one
Hey I got FreshRSS self hosted and everything is up and running smooth. Only thing is, for the websites without RSS… how did you get the RSS for those?
I made a blog about this. Make sure to follow it via RSS too ;)
https://joelchrono12.xyz/blog/newsboat-queries-and-freshrss-scraping/
Thanks bro
Swinger parties?
I had exactly the same thought 😆
WireGuard, helpful for accessing stuff on your internal network that you don’t want to expose while you’re out.
a tor exit node :P /s
Parties.
Exactly a couple of things that we (me and the wife) use really often:
- AdGuard Home is IMHO so much easier to use, although it has been a while since I’ve used Pi-Hole.
- CouchDB for the Obsidian LiveSync plugin
- Immich for a self hosted Google Photos alternative
- Nginx Proxy Manager for exposing all of my services
- Vaultwarden is invaluable for us
Thanks for teaching me about LiveSync, not being able to sync my notes with mobile without an obsidian account has been annoying, but none of the web based interfaces look at nice or as usable as obsidian. Being able to sync everything between desktops and mobile will be really handy.
While Vaultwarden is great I would not suggest selfhosting your password manager unless you do regular backups. Losing all your password cause your server went down is a great way to ruin your day.
I don’t think that’s true. Even when Bitwarden server is down you can still access your Bitwarden vault, use and export all passwords. You can’t save new passwords but using existing ones should work perfectly fine. So, when your server is down/broken, export your vault, fix server and get new Vaulwarden instance up and import your vault again. Thats it. I still find it safer to selfhost it than getting my passwords leaked.
Nevertheless, are backups crucial. But it is relatively easy with vaultwarden-backup and the free object storage of AWS, Oracle and so on.
Running a Tor exit node could certainly be life changing. Not sure in a good way, guess it depends which country you live in.
I did that for a while to try and learn about filtering malicious traffic from the network. Doing that long term would definetly change my life, but very much not in a good way. It’s a endless whack-a-mole game and the winning prize is that your ISP doesn’t give you a call weekly.
It took couple of weeks until the ISP first called and told me that I have malicious traffic coming from my IP. I explained the situation and their representative was very understanding and handled the thing as well as he ever could. I tried to adjust filters, blocklists and all the jazz which was pretty much a full time job already and I still couldn’t make it work on a sufficient level. I got another couple of calls from ISP (again, handled spectaculary considering I was pushing several hundreds Mbps dirty traffic out in the wild) and eventually they just plainly said that they’re forced to kill my connection if situation doesn’t improve. I ran a node without exit for a while but as that’s not a interesting thing to run I eventually shut it down to free resources for more interesting things.
If you have the time and knowledege to do that, I really encourage that, but for me it was too much to keep in the network while trying to maintain some sanity on my everyday life. I firmly believe that my goal of filtering malicious traffic out and keeping an exit node runnig is achievable goal, I just don’t have enough knowledge nor time to gain enough of it to keep exit node running.
And of course there’s legal issues as well and severity of them heavily depends on where you’re living, so really do your homework before doing anything like that.
Home Assistant is nice! Have it integrated with some smart lights and smart plugs. Makes it easy to monitor and control everything locally.
We have it set up in our room so that one widget controls the lights, one controls the fans, one controls the monitors, then there’s a master button that we use to turn off everything that doesn’t need to be always on whenever we leave the room.
Want to play with some fancier stuff with it too, but that alone is incredibly convenient.
Do you have a recommendation for smart plugs and/or bulbs that work well w/Home Assistant and have decent security?
Do you have a recommendation for smart plugs and/or bulbs that work well w/Home Assistant and have decent security?
Honestly? I just grabbed the cheapest stuff I could find online, hah. Everything I use is basically a mishmash of whatever was on sale at the time. Home Assistant has worked with every device I’ve hooked up so far, and even when they’re different brands I’ve been able to group them up nicely in Home Assistant’s interface.
Can’t speak to security, unfortunately. While it’s certainly an important concern, my budget has been pretty limited to whatever I can find in multipacks for under $30 ¯\_(ツ)_/¯
I’ve used stuff from IKEA (TRÅDFRI). They work great with HomeAssistant but I should let someone else comment on their securityI suppose.
I’m far from a security expert, but if you use them with a generic ZigBee USB dongle rather than the IKEA hub they should be pretty secure as they don’t have internet access.
I wish Home assistant was more conducive to running on Kubernetes. I tried it but so much of the local discovery doesn’t work without being in the same LAN as all your IoT devices.
I run my instance via docker-compose, and it’s just a matter of setting
network_mode: host
on the container (in the YAML).I’ll have to take another crack at it sometime. You can do all kinds of container privilege modification in Kubernetes and maybe I just missed the one I need to set. I’ll try to find the analog for the one you shared here. Thanks!